add two new log levels for tracing sensitive auth protocol messages, and bulk data messages
named "traceauth" and "tracedata". with this, you can (almost) enable trace logging without fear of logging sensitive data or ddos'ing your log server. the caveat is that the imap login command has already printed the line as regular trace before we can decide it should not be. can be fixed soon.
